    Leucadia

    Leucadia, CA, is a laid-back coastal community with tree-lined streets and diverse housing. It features Coast Highway 101, highly rated schools, and beach access. Local parks and a farmers market add to its charm.

    Aviara

    In Aviara, wide streets accented by palm trees carry a collection of modern homes that place residents just 2 miles from the Pacific Coast. This sun-soaked Southern California neighborhood embodies Carlsbad’s outdoor lifestyle, not only minutes from the beach but also adjacent to the Batiquitos Lagoon and home to a resort and the Aviara Golf Club.

    La Costa

    La Costa in Carlsbad has world-class golf courses, luxurious homes, and scenic trails. This low-crime area is served by highly rated schools. The Omni La Costa Resort Course and nearby beaches offer diverse recreation options.
